As a diabetic patient, there are certain foods and drinks that you should avoid or limit to help manage your blood sugar levels and prevent complications. Here are some of them according to Healthline.
Sugary drinks: This includes soda, fruit juice, sweetened tea, and other sugary beverages. These drinks can quickly raise blood sugar levels and increase your risk of diabetes-related complications.
Trans fats: These are unhealthy fats that can increase your risk of heart disease and inflammation, which can worsen diabetes. Avoid foods high in trans fats, such as fried foods, baked goods, and processed snacks.
White bread, rice, and pasta: These are high in refined carbs, which can cause rapid spikes in blood sugar levels. Instead, opt for whole grain or low-carb alternatives.
Candy and sweets: These are high in sugar and carbs and can quickly raise blood sugar levels. Choose healthier sweet treats such as fresh fruit, sugar-free gum, or dark chocolate.
Dried fruits: These are concentrated in sugar and can raise blood sugar levels quickly. Instead, choose fresh fruits which are lower in sugar and higher in fiber.
